So, 'Destiny' is this obscure romance film that really captures a certain wistfulness. The pacing can feel a bit slow, but it lets the emotions breathe, you know? There’s this warm, almost nostalgic atmosphere that draws you in, and the performances, while not always polished, convey genuine feelings. The practical effects, although minimal, work surprisingly well, enhancing the story without overshadowing it. What stands out is its exploration of fate and choice—how the two can intertwine in relationships. It kind of lingers in your mind after seeing it, making you reflect on your own connections.
